Quelles sont les alternatives à Spring Batch pour gérer les travaux en file d'attente?
-
07-07-2019 - |
Question
Je me suis tourné vers Spring Batch pour résoudre un scénario de traitement par lots comportant une énorme quantité de données impliquées dans chaque travail. Existe-t-il d'autres solutions concurrençant Spring Batch? A utiliser dans un environnement Java EE.
La solution
Eh bien, le traitement ultime du traitement par lots de données volumineuses est Hadoop , mais cela peut être assez délicat mettre en place, pour le dire gentiment.
Autres conseils
La prise en charge par lots est désormais disponible dans Java EE 7 via JSR 352: applications par lots pour Java. plate-forme .
Voir Applications batch en Java EE 7 - Concepts JSR 352 pour plus d'informations .
Akka est également une bonne solution pour effectuer de petites tâches http://akka.io/
.Essayez easyBatch. Le simple framework stupide Batch. Essayez-le une fois et utilisez-le pour toujours. https://github.com/j-easy/easy-batch